    Real Highland style from 70 years ago - Braemar fashion

    If you fancy whiling-away seven and a half minutes in blury nostalgia, here's where you can do it -

    https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=4hRw76U0pXI

    Anyone who knows Braemar as it is today will recognise all the loctions - as they have hardly changed at all.

    A few of the characters and their style will be familiar to those of a certain age, as they were a common sight everywhere at one time, not just Braemar, although those who follow their sartorial lead today are usually only seen getting out of a Range Rover with rod or gun in its slip, or on a Highland Games field.
